AppendixB SIP Call Flows
Call Flow Scenarios for Successful Calls
6. INVITECisco SIP IP phone B
to Cisco SIP IP phone A
Cisco SIP IP phone B sends a mid-call INVITE to Cisco SIP IP phone A with
new SDP session parameters (IP address), which are used to place the call on
hold.
Call_ID=1
SDP: c=IN IP4 0.0.0.0
The c= SDP field of the SIP INVITE contains an 0.0.0.0. This places the call in
hold.
7. 200 OKCisco SIP IP phone A
to Cisco SIP IP phone B
Cisco SIP IP phone A sends a SIP 200 OK response to Cisco SIP IP phone B.
8. ACKCisco SIP IP phone B to
Cisco SIP IP phone A
Cisco SIP IP phone B sends a SIP ACK to Cisco SIP IP phone A. The ACK
confirms that Cisco SIP IP phone B has received the 200 OK response from
Cisco SIP IP phone A.
User B dials User C.
9. REFERCisco SIP IP phone B
to Cisco SIP IP phone A
Cisco SIP IP phone B sends a REFER message to Cisco SIP IP phone A. The
REFER message contains the following information:
Refer-To: C
Referred-By: B
The REFER message indicates that Cisco SIP IP phone A should send an
INVITE request to Cisco SIP IP phone C.
10. 202 ACCEPTEDCisco SIP IP
phone A to Cisco SIP IP phone B
Cisco SIP IP phone A sends a SIP 202 ACCEPTED message to Cisco SIP IP
phone B. The 202 ACCEPTED confirms that the REFER message has been
received.
11. BYECisco SIP IP phone B to
Cisco SIP IP phone A
Cisco SIP IP phone B sends a BYE message to Cisco SIP IP phone A. This
message indicates that Cisco SIP IP phone B will be disconnecting from the call.
12. 200 OKCisco SIP IP phone A
to Cisco SIP IP phone B
Cisco SIP IP phone A sends a SIP 200 OK response to Cisco SIP IP phone B. The
200 OK response notifies Cisco SIP IP phone B that the BYE message was
received.
13. INVITECisco SIP IP phone A
to Cisco SIP IP phone C
Because of the REFER message from Cisco SIP IP phone B, Cisco SIP IP
phone A sends a SIP INVITE request to Cisco SIP IP phone C. The INVITE
request is an invitation to User C to participate in a call session. The INVITE
request contains the following information:
Referred-By: B
This message indicates that the INVITE was referred by Cisco SIP IP phone B.
14. 100 TryingCisco SIP IP phone
C to Cisco SIP IP phone A
The Cisco SIP IP phone C sends a SIP 100 Trying response to
Cisco SIP IP phone A. The 100 Trying response indicates that the INVITE
request has been received by Cisco SIP IP phone C.
15. 180 RingingCisco SIP IP
phone C to Cisco SIP IP phone A
Cisco SIP IP phone C sends a SIP 180 Ringing response to Cisco SIP IP phone A.
16. 200 OKCisco SIP IP phone C
to Cisco SIP IP phone A
Cisco SIP IP phone C sends a SIP 200 OK response to Cisco SIP IP phone A. The
200 OK response notifies Cisco SIP IP phone A that the connection has been
made.
17. ACKCisco SIP IP phone A to
Cisco SIP IP phone C
Cisco SIP IP phone A sends a SIP ACK to Cisco SIP IP phone C. The ACK
confirms that Cisco SIP IP phone A has received the 200 OK response from
Cisco SIP IP phone C.
